Description: This is a long-overdue historical work on one of the most important figures in American history, written by an acclaimed historian of the antebellum era. Harriet Tubman was the first and only woman, fugitive slave, and black to work as a conductor on the Underground Railroad.

Review Quotes: "A thrilling reading experience. It expands outward from Tubman's individual story to give a sweeping, historical vision of slavery."--NPR's Fresh Air
